AMN Healthcare currently has 1 Radiation Therapy job available in Norfolk, with start dates as early as 6/1/26. As of May 8, 2026, the average weekly pay for a Radiation Therapist in Norfolk was $2,000, with the range in pay between $1,970 and $2,030.

As a Radiation Therapist working in Norfolk, Virginia, you can expect to find a variety of rewarding opportunities across multiple healthcare settings, including leading hospitals, specialized cancer treatment centers, and outpatient clinics. In these facilities, you will play a pivotal role in administering targeted radiation therapy to patients with cancer, collaborating closely with oncologists and other healthcare professionals to develop and implement personalized treatment plans. Additionally, you will be responsible for operating advanced radiation equipment, ensuring patient safety and comfort, and providing crucial emotional support to patients throughout their treatment journey. Request StaffingTypically, candidates for a Radiation Therapy travel job in Norfolk, Virginia should have a degree in radiation therapy along with a state license and certification from a national board. Some employers may prefer those with previous travel experience or specialized skills in certain treatment modalities.
Radiation therapy travel jobs in Norfolk, Virginia, are typically offered by hospitals, cancer treatment centers, and specialized medical facilities focused on oncology services. These institutions often seek experienced professionals to provide care in their radiation oncology departments, addressing patient needs in various clinical settings.
For Radiation Therapy Travel jobs in Norfolk, VA, typical contract durations range from 13 weeks. These flexible contract lengths allow you to choose an assignment that best fits your career goals and lifestyle preferences.
